16-year-old boy is wounded in a Sacramento County shooting. Police have made an arrest

A 16-year-old was hospitalized after being shot by another boy in Rancho Cordova, the Police Department reported.

Police responded about 2:37 p.m. Saturday to a report of a shooting the 3000 block of Laurelhurst Drive.

The teen was taken to UC Davis Medical Center and was in critical but stable condition, police said.

The suspected assailant was in custody.
